Most people do not remember Hair sun protection when they are thinking of sun protection. If you are like most people, you spend most of the year looking forward to summer. But your hair may be dreading it. You may love the warm glow that your hair picks up in the summer, but even “natural” lightening from the sun is hard on your hair. Hair that was originally warm and sun-kissed can dry out and split in no time if you do not adequately protect it.

Here are some great tips for effective hair sun protection:

* Always moisturize - Ocean salt and swimming pool chemicals can cause major hair destruction. The best way to good hair sun protection is constant moisture. Like your skin, your hair needs lots of moisturizing to help it resist damage. Slick in a leave-in conditioner or spray on a mix of your regular conditioner and water regularly.

* Octyl Methyoxycinnamate is good - In general, complicated chemicals are not what is best for your hair. But octyl methyoxycinnamate indicates a product has serious SPF power. Vitamins A, E and C are also a good defense against free radicals. These highly charged molecules cause the cells that they contact to deteriorate rapidly.

* Always Cover Up - Placing physical protection between the sun and your hair is probably the most fool-proof method of hair sun protection. Throw a big beach hat on for a glamorous, fully protected look. This is particularly important between 10 AM and 3 PM when the sun is strongest.

* Use the Right “Do” - Putting your hair up is a great way to protect yourself during unexpected sun exposure. Pulling your hair back and working a dollop of regular sunscreen through it will protect it and give you a convenient, “beachy” look.

Avoid damaged locks by protecting your hair. Hair sun protection keeps your hair healthy and vibrant for fall.
